Internal Memo — Project Calder

Heads of department: diligence on the possible acquisition of Merrowby Instruments is now in its second phase. Legal has flagged two licensing matters; finance considers the valuation defensible within the agreed range. Please keep circulation strictly limited. The board's position on next steps is set out below.

management briefing: Project Zorix slips by six weeks because of the audit delay.

Runbook: CookieGate banner rollout, phase 2. Hey Mara — flip the flag in Umbra console, wait ten minutes, then check opt-in rates on the Ferrowood dashboard. If consent events drop below baseline, roll back, don't debug live. Before flipping anything, confirm staging matches production using the values below.

service settings:
[kelax]
team = caswyn
access_code = ac_c41040
owner = briius.praix
host = kelax.qirvanlabs.corp
port = 9200
peer = sormir.halixhq.internal
salt = f8d36025
pin = 3766

Subject: Monthly partitioning cut-over — summary

Hi support team — the Ledgertide events table was repartitioned by month over the weekend, replacing the old single heap. Queries scoped to a date range should be noticeably faster; unscoped exports will be slower, so steer customers toward date filters. New partitions are created three months ahead automatically, and anything older than 24 months rolls to cold storage. Nothing changed in the API. The partition manager now runs with these values.

service settings:
[sorys]
port = 8000
team = eliius
host = sorys.novacstack.example
region = south-3
access_code = ac_f66665
timeout_ms = 250

Building Access Wiki — Visitor Handling at the Front Desk (Thornby Exchange)

Visiting contractors: report to the front desk on arrival and state which Quarrell Group team you are working with. Desk staff will check you against the expected-visitors list, photograph your ID badge area, and issue a dated lanyard. You must be escorted beyond the lobby unless pre-cleared. If your host is delayed, wait in the seating area. Pre-cleared contractors may open the lobby turnstile using the pass code below.

badge for yahif-bahaf: bdg-XUBUM-7